Was listening to them a lot more last night ( through cowon d2 and icon mobile) and really Im quite shocked at how good they are for the price. I swear I can hear more nuances in detail, for example on guitar strings, than I could on the RE0, this is quite surprising to say the least.

Tho if there is one thing Ive learned from my time with various IEM's is that correct fit is crucial, (and may account for some of the wildly differing opinions on the same IEM here on head fi) and Im not entirely convinced I had the best seal on the RE0's.
Anyway everything sounds bigger and more realistic to my ears with these, and female voices seem to have a particularly lovely liquidy edge to them.

Soo Im guessing if I were to spend a bit more money to get this sort of sound signature with a better build quality and less need for EQing the IE8's would be the one to go for?
 
May 5, 2010 at 11:56 PM Post #155 of 506
^ You're right, out of the IEMs I know, the IE8 would be closest to the N1 in sound signature. You'd gain much better build quality, less need for EQing and no hassle with driver crackling. Yet you'd give up a bit of airiness and bass authority. Don't get me wrong, the IE8 has great bass, but it just doesn't sound as close to full sized headphones as the N1.
